Transaction 18700a3bf0478466145a2a79fce6938548d543a43c3389967ab74b20fc56ec46

2 Input
2 Outputs
  • 18700a3bf0478466145a2a79fce6938548d543a43c3389967ab74b20fc56ec46:0
  • value  1855394
    address  1MEgKevQ8cTyAy7x7DtvaUrn9H9ZYN3pmT
  • 18700a3bf0478466145a2a79fce6938548d543a43c3389967ab74b20fc56ec46:1
  • value  4937226
    address  3KPS8WH9weqUV3pHhtNmqarRc6FBAbygTr